Java开发者必备技巧:IDE Settings Sync高效工作法

一、引言
作为Java开发者,我们每天都会使用到各种各样的IDE(集成开发环境),比如Eclipse、IntelliJ IDEA、NetBeans等。为了提高工作效率,我们通常会为IDE设置一些个性化的配置,比如快捷键、编码风格、插件安装等。然而,当我们在不同的电脑或环境中工作时,这些个性化的配置就需要重新设置,这无疑会降低我们的工作效率。这时,IDE Settings Sync功能就派上了用场。本文将深入分析IDE Settings Sync,教你如何高效地使用它。
二、IDE Settings Sync简介
IDE Settings Sync功能允许开发者将个人配置同步到云端,无论在哪个电脑或环境中,都可以通过简单的操作恢复这些配置。这样,我们就可以避免重复设置,提高工作效率。
三、主流IDE的Settings Sync功能介绍
1. IntelliJ IDEA
IntelliJ IDEA的Settings Sync功能通过JetBrains Account实现。在“File”菜单中,选择“Settings”或“Preferences”,然后在左侧菜单中找到“Appearance & Behavior”->“System Settings”->“Sync”。在弹出的对话框中,登录你的JetBrains Account,并开启“Enable”选项。这样,你的IDE配置就会自动同步到云端。
2. Eclipse
Eclipse的Settings Sync功能通过Eclipse Marketplace实现。首先,在Eclipse中打开Marketplace,搜索“Sync”。找到“Eclipse Sync”插件,安装并启动。在插件界面中,登录你的Eclipse Account,并开启“Sync Settings”选项。这样,你的IDE配置就会自动同步到云端。
3. NetBeans
NetBeans的Settings Sync功能通过“Team”菜单中的“NetBeans Cloud”实现。在“Team”菜单中,选择“NetBeans Cloud”,然后登录你的NetBeans Cloud Account。在弹出的界面中,开启“Sync Settings”选项。这样,你的IDE配置就会自动同步到云端。
四、IDE Settings Sync的优缺点分析
1. 优点
(1)提高工作效率:通过同步配置,开发者可以在不同电脑或环境中快速恢复个性化设置,节省时间。
(2)方便团队协作:团队成员可以共享配置,提高团队协作效率。
(3)数据安全:同步的数据存储在云端,可以防止数据丢失。
2. 缺点
(1)网络依赖:同步配置需要稳定的网络环境,否则会影响同步效果。
(2)隐私问题:同步配置涉及到个人隐私,开发者需要谨慎对待。
五、如何选择合适的IDE Settings Sync方式
1. 根据IDE选择:不同IDE的Settings Sync功能各有特点,开发者应根据个人需求和习惯选择合适的IDE。
2. 关注隐私:在选择Settings Sync方式时,要关注隐私问题,避免泄露个人隐私。
3. 考虑团队需求:如果团队成员需要共享配置,可以选择支持团队协作的Settings Sync方式。
六、总结
IDE Settings Sync功能为Java开发者提供了极大的便利,可以提高工作效率,降低工作压力。通过本文的介绍,相信你已经对IDE Settings Sync有了更深入的了解。在实际应用中,根据自己的需求和习惯选择合适的Settings Sync方式,让IDE成为你高效工作的得力助手。





